Myth 1: Registered Agent Services Are Just for Large Corporations

Many people believe that registered agents are only necessary for large corporations. This misconception arises from a confusion of the role and requirements of registered agents in the business landscape. In reality, registered agent services play a vital role for companies of all sizes, including startups and new ventures. Every organization, whether an limited liability company or corporation, needs a registered agent for legal notifications and compliance with state laws.

Small businesses benefit greatly from hiring a registered agent. They provide a reliable point of contact for legal services, which is necessary for handling legal documents. By outsourcing this task to a professional registered agent provider, business owners can focus on growing their enterprise without worrying about overlooking important legal notices. Moreover, these services help companies maintain privacy, as they serve as the official address for public records.

Additionally, the price of these services is often more affordable than many assume. There are numerous options available, from cheap registered agent services to full-service solutions, making it accessible for every business owner. Ultimately, having a registered agent is not just a requirement for large corporations, but a wise strategy for anyone seeking to navigate the challenges of compliance in business efficiently.

Myth 3: Switching Registered Agent Providers Is Difficult

Many business owners think that the process of switching a registered agents is a formidable and complex task. In reality, the steps required to hire a new registered agent can be quite simple. A majority of jurisdictions allow businesses to change their registered agent by just filing a change form with the relevant state agency. This can often be done via the internet, making the procedure even more accessible.

Moreover, a trustworthy registered agent provider will help you through the necessary steps to ensure a smooth transition. They often offer tailored registered agent services that can handle all paperwork and communications required for the change. This support means you can concentrate on operating your business while they manage the administrative work.

Myth 4: All Registered Agents Provide the Identical Services

A usual misconception about registered agents is that they everyone offer the same basic services. In truth, registered agent companies can change greatly in the extent of their offerings. While most agents act as the designated point of contact for law-related documents and service of process, some registered agent providers go beyond these basic duties. They may provide additional services such as annual compliance reminders, legal document handling, and secure mail forwarding, which can greatly help businesses seeking comprehensive support.

Moreover, the standard of service can change considerably among registered agent companies. Some may have online portals that enable for quick access to documents and notifications, while others may depend on older methods of communication. This variation can influence not only the speed of receiving important legal documents but also the overall compliance experience for businesses.
